Ailse is a rare, primarily feminine, Gaelic‑Scottish given name with dual roots: most often treated as a spelling variant of Ailsa, the Scottish place‑name derived from Ailsa Craig; that goes back to Old Norse Álfsigr + ey “island,” read as “elf‑victory” or “Álf’s island.” In Irish and Scottish Gaelic contexts, Ailse can also echo Ailís, the medieval Gaelic form of Alice, ultimately from Germanic Adalheidis, meaning “noble kind” or “of noble rank.”
Recorded in Scotland since the 18th and 19th centuries via the romantic revival of local toponyms, Ailsa gained steady use through the 20th, while Ailse itself remained uncommon and appears today as a modern, regional, or stylistic spelling. In Ireland and Gaelic-speaking communities, its tie to Ailís connects it to medieval usage brought by the Normans. Related forms and variants include Ailsa, Ailsie, Ailís/Àilis, Ailish, Alice, Alison, and Alisa; diminutives may be Elsie or Ailie.
